Lysates at 30 μg per lane. This blot was produced using a 15% SDS-PAGE. The gel was run at 140V for 50 minutes before being transferred onto a Nitrocellulose membrane at 18V for 60 minutes. The membrane was then blocked an hour before being incubated with orb1294235 overnight at 4°C. Anti-Claudin 1 antibody at 1/1000 dilution.

Immunofluorescence: cells were fixed with 4% paraformaldehyde for 10 min at RT, permeabilized with 0.1% NP-40 for 10 min at RT then blocked with 5% BSA for 30 min at room temperature. Cells were stained with orb1294235 anti-Claudin 1 antibody (red) at 1:400 and 4°C. DAPI (blue) was used as the nuclear counter stain.
